A new interim CEO has been named for Bozeman Deaconess Health Services.
Gordon Davidson held the position of Chief Financial Officer of BDHS for 25 years and previously served as the organization's interim CEO during an executive search phase in the 1990s, according to a news release. The Bozeman Deaconess Health Services Board of Trustees will now search for a new chief executive officer.
"With many years of experience at Bozeman Deaconess, Gordon has proven to be a knowledgeable and consistent leader. His excellent management skills will ensure Bozeman Deaconess remains focused on its mission during this transition period," board chair Terry Cunningham said.
The board has identified members of its CEO selection committee and is moving forward in the search for a CEO. The process is expected to take approximately six months.
In July, Stan Moser resigned from the job, citing incompatible visions with the Bozeman Deaconess Health Services Board of Trustees.
